HEAT ADVISORY: Hot temperatures and high humidity will combine today and tomorrow to create a situation in which heat illnesses are possible. Stay hydrated, stay out of the sun, and check in with elderly neighbors and relatives.
Wear loose fitting and light weight clothing, and be sure to drink plenty of water. Know the signs and symptoms of heat exhaustion and heat stroke. Heat related illness can occur, please take precautions!

REMINDER – The Gas Main Replacement Project was scheduled to start TONIGHT at 8pm on Chickering Road (Route 125) at the Main Street and Park Street intersections.
Columbia Gas is continuing gas main replacement on Main Street and Park Street. The work is anticipated to last 5 nights, but is weather dependent. Work hours will be 8pm to 5am, except for a later start time on Tuesday the 7th due to the National Night Out activities.
